Posted on: 01/09/2025
About the Role :
This individual will play a strategic role in shaping our technology vision, setting technical direction, and mentoring engineering teams.
The ideal candidate is deeply skilled across the full technology stack from intuitive front-end frameworks to resilient back-end systems and cloud-native services.
As a Full Stack Architect, you will work closely with cross-functional teams including product management, DevOps, security, and UX/UI to build high-impact digital solutions that support business goals and enhance user experience.
Key Responsibilities :
- Establish architectural principles, design patterns, and coding standards to drive best practices across teams.
- Lead architectural reviews and technical evaluations for new and existing systems
- Contribute to full-stack development using modern frameworks and tools (e.g., React/Angular,
Node.js/Java/.NET).
- Design and build microservices-based architectures using RESTful APIs, GraphQL, and event-driven models.
- Design cloud-native applications and infrastructure on AWS, Azure, or GCP.
- Leverage serverless components, containerization (Docker), and orchestration (Kubernetes).
- Collaborate with business stakeholders to translate functional requirements into technical solutions.
- Provide technical leadership and mentoring to engineering teams across multiple geographies.
- Facilitate cross-team coordination, sprint planning, and code reviews.
- Ensure applications meet performance, scalability, and security benchmarks.
- Define and enforce secure coding practices, authentication/authorization models (OAuth2, JWT, SSO).
- Implement monitoring, alerting, and self-healing mechanisms for production systems.
- Work with DevOps teams to define CI/CD pipelines, automated testing strategies, and deployment workflows.
- Contribute to infrastructure-as-code and configuration management practices.
Required Skills & Experience :
- Strong understanding of responsive design, performance optimization, and state management.
- Proficient in Node.js, Java, .NET, or Python.
- Experience designing and consuming RESTful APIs and GraphQL.
- Deep understanding of API versioning, security, and lifecycle management.
- Solid understanding of microservices architecture, service meshes, and inter-service communication.
- Experience in designing scalable enterprise-grade systems and integrating legacy systems where necessary.
- Expertise in cloud platforms (AWS, Azure, or GCP) including services like Lambda, EC2, S3, RDS, Cloud Functions, etc.
- Experience with IaC tools such as Terraform, CloudFormation, or ARM Templates.
- Deep knowledge of relational databases (MySQL, PostgreSQL, SQL Server).
- Familiar with NoSQL databases (MongoDB, Cassandra, DynamoDB).
- Hands-on experience with Docker, Kubernetes, Helm, and CI/CD tools (Jenkins, GitHub Actions, GitLab CI, etc.
- Experience with monitoring and observability tools (Prometheus, Grafana, ELK, Datadog)
Did you find something suspicious?
Posted By
Posted in
Full Stack
Functional Area
Technical / Solution Architect
Job Code
1538871
Interview Questions for you
View All